It is the policy of this organization not to engage in any political activity.

American Life League is a Tax-exempt organization under IRC 501(c )(3) federal law 26USC 501(c)(3). As such, we are absolutely prohibited from engaging in "political activity." Violation of the laws and associated regulations can result in fines and loss of tax-exempt status. In general, "political activity" is defined as participating in, or intervening in any political campaign on behalf of (or in opposition to) any candidate for public office. This definition includes the publication or distribution of statements.

Our policy and practice is, and always has been, to comply with the law and its prohibition from engaging in political activity.
